How Should Users Signal Intent When Slowing Down or Stopping on an Airwheel Suitcase?

Introduction

Travelers often wonder how to safely control Airwheel’s electric smart suitcases, especially when navigating crowded spaces like airports or train stations. Unlike traditional luggage, the Airwheel SE3T (used as our example model) offers motorized movement with intuitive controls. The answer lies in its dual-control system: users slow down or stop by releasing the handlebar grip or using the companion app’s virtual controls. This design prioritizes responsiveness while maintaining compatibility with standard luggage handling.

Core Features Explained

The Airwheel SE3T (9kg, 48L capacity) integrates a 73.26Wh removable lithium battery, offering 8-10km of range at speeds up to 13km/h. Key features include:

  • Manual Override: Release the handlebar trigger to decelerate instantly
  • App Control: Use the Airwheel app to reverse or fine-tune movement via Bluetooth
  • Passive Mode: Disable motor functions for standard luggage use
  • Apple Find My Integration: Locate lost luggage through the Find My network

Charging takes ~2 hours, and all models function without mandatory app connectivity.

Airline Compliance

The 73.26Wh battery meets IATA regulations for carry-on luggage (≤100Wh permitted). However:

  • Always remove the battery before flying
  • Check specific airline policies – some restrict motorized luggage
  • Declare the device at security checkpoints

FAQ

Can I ride the suitcase like a scooter?
Yes – the SE3T supports light riding, though it’s designed primarily for luggage transport.

How long does the battery last during continuous use?
Under typical conditions, expect 6-8km of practical range before recharging.

Is the suitcase waterproof?
No – avoid heavy rain or submersion. The focus remains on core luggage functionality.
